Manufacturing companies adopt kaizen methodology as a continuous improvement strategy within the organization.
Mostly all manufacturing companies are familiar with this methodology, more so for automotive or auto component
manufacturers where it is part of their working culture.
Current Scenario
Individual organizations have successfully deployed Kaizen methodology in their working culture. Many times these
improvements are deployable in other similar processes in associated organizations for immediate results. Due to lack of
visibility of improvements done by one associated organizations to the other associated organizations, the teams
continue to face problems and losses in spite of the solutions being available. This visibility of kaizen improvements is
made simple by using Kaizen Network by OpExWorks Solutions Pvt. Ltd. Moreover, this Kaizen Network is made
available free of cost to all organizations and their associated organization or suppliers.
Many times one business group is doing business with multiple companies. Using the kaizen network, you can easily
make kaizen improvements done by one of the units of the group visible to other units of the group for immediate
deployment in similar processes. These units can benefit from this ready to deploy improvement without reinventing the
wheel again.
In this deployment of kaizen network corporate offices can monitor continuous improvement culture within group
companies. Corporate offices can assess kaizen improvements by group companies on a predefined framework of rating
and reward the best efforts.
Sharing continuous improvements in supply chain
Monitoring kaizen improvements in the supply chain are difficult due to varying locations of these vendors. With kaizen
network, improvements done & uploaded in kaizen net are visible to other suppliers. Vendors can then choose kaizen
improvements appropriate to their processes and deploy ready to use improvements for immediate results.
In this deployment of kaizen network customers can assess the kaizen on a predefined framework of rating and reward
the best efforts of suppliers. Using this assessment framework online kaizen competition can be organized within
suppliers.
